Banner Default Image

Technical Lead (Technology)

Back to job search

Technical Lead (Technology)

  • Location:

    Indonesia

  • Sector:

    Monroe Information Technology

  • Job type:

    Permanent

  • Salary:

    Negotiable

  • Contact:

    Herwinda Nurmala Dewi

  • Contact email:

    herwinda@monroeconsulting.com

  • Job ref:

    BBBH407573_1668075058

  • Published:

    23 days ago

  • Expiry date:

    2022-12-10

  • Client:

    Monroe Consulting Group

Executive recruitment company Monroe Consulting Group Indonesia is recruiting on behalf of a leading Technology company for the role of Technical Lead.
As the company is continuously growing, our client is seeking a professional with an extensive leadership experience in software development.

Job Responsibility

  • Provide daily direction to team; create and manage overall product release work plan and work effort; prepare status reports on all release activities
  • Achieve a high level of stakeholder satisfaction through careful planning, creative problem solving, solid expectations management, and effective relationship development
  • Estimate work effort, timelines, skills, and quantity of resources required to successfully complete deliverables; develops release plan incorporating all variables
  • Leads on the technical aspects of the development.
  • Design and develop high quality, robust and scalable API and adaptors to external system within agreed timescale
  • Trains, coaches, and guides software developers for best development practices

Job Requirement

  • Minimum 5 years of experience of software development within a team using Java
  • Minimum 3 Years of experience in a senior / leadership role
  • A degree or postgraduate qualification in Computer Science or Software Engineering

Qualification

  • Understanding of software development life cycle methodologies
  • Experience with Microservices architectural style.
  • Experience of object-oriented principles and design patterns
  • Experience of software debugging and root cause analysis
  • Experience of an IDE e.g. Eclipse, IntelliJ IDEA
  • Experience of version control systems e.g. Git
  • Experience of a Linux operating system
  • Knowledge of RDBMS such as Oracle, SQL Server or MySQL
  • Knowledge of cloud deployment e.g AWS, Kubernetes
  • Knowledge of web application development
  • Knowledge of unit testing and automation testing
  • Strong communication skills
  • Planning and risk assessment

Required

  • Java, Springboot Framework
  • JavaScript
  • Industry standard automation test tool (ie. Cucumber, selenium, etc)
  • OpenAPI/REST

Nice to have

  • Phyton
  • HTML, CSS
  • Cucumber
  • Docker
  • Kubernetes